Default 2011 Dodge caravan po740 code and random no crank

I am new to this forum. I sadly own a 2011 caravan crew, 6 speed with 3.6. 117,000 miles. For 3 years has had a random no crank. No code. Makes a small sound as though engine turns just a bit then nothing. 2 years ago van when completely dead, no click, nothing. Relays and starter checked, battery replaced, nothing. Finally took to Chrysler, they replaced starter and wiring and it started... still randomly does no crank. I have seen this issue online, with people replacing tipm, starters, batteries, etc., but never a solid solution. Averages about one no crank a month, may start on second try, may start after 5th try, may start after moving gear lever to drive and back to park.

Now po740 code is keeping it from passing emissions. Detecting 2nd gear slip, says torque converter, solenoid on scanner. Would love to avoid a tranny rebuild just to get it past emissions.

If anyone could point me to posts with either of these issues would appreciate it.

For the no crank, has anyone had a look at the p/n safety switch?

P0740 may be as simple as replacing the TCC solenoid.
